Title

Effect of Construction Defects on the Casing Collapse Strength

Pages

  3031-3038

Abstract

 Casings collapse causes the increase of costs to oil and gas production companies, every year. This problem can be seen not only at drilling time in some formations but also it can cause problems after the completion and exploitation. Accurate predict of collapse pressure is a very important factor in the design of the casing. Casing Collapse generally is a function of the geomechanical properties of the formation and the properties of the solid mechanics of the casings. Some of the properties of solid mechanics that are effective on the casings collapse are the ovality of the casing, the difference in the thickness of the casing and the existence of residual stress during the construction of the casing. In this research, the effects of formation creep and the Pipe Construction Defects on the collapse of the casing through numerical methods have been investigated. The results of this study indicate that the Pipe Construction Defects, such as casing ovality and eccentricity reduce the strength of the casing.
